Maronite Patriarch Cardinal Mar Bechara Boutros al-Rahi, on Thursday received in Diman, French Ambassador to Lebanon, Hervé Magro, in presence of Bishops Boulos Sayyah and Joseph Naffa. Discussions reportedly touched on the current situation, especially the war on Gaza and on the southern border, in addition to the presidential vacuum issue. Patriarch Rahi then received in Diman, MP Salim Sayegh, with discussions touching on national issues. Rahi also received in Diman the Lebanese Ambassador to Austria and Lebanon's Permanent Representative to the United Nations Office in Vienna, Ibrahim Assaf, who briefed him on the current situation of the Lebanese community in Austria. Discussions also touched on general affairs, especially the issue of interfaith dialogue. Among Diman's itinerant visitors for today had been a delegation from the administrative committee of the 'Ya Ayni Al Baladi' Association. The delegation briefed the Patriarch on the Association's projects. Rahi then received the Syriac Catholic Patriarch Mar Ignatius Joseph III Younan, and a number of priests.
